How to fill out the Return To School Note online

The Return To School Note is an essential document that verifies a student's readiness to return to school after an illness. This guide provides clear instructions on how to fill out the form online to facilitate a smooth return process.

Follow the steps to complete the Return To School Note correctly.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it for completion.
  2. Begin by entering the date in the designated field at the top of the form. This will be the date you are filling out the form.
  3. Provide the student's name in the appropriate section to ensure identification.
  4. Enter the student's grade in the specified field, which helps the school records.
  5. Confirm that your child has been fever-free for 24 hours without the use of any fever-reducing medications. You may want to read the medication labels and consult a healthcare provider if needed.
  6. If available, fill in the initial date of the illness. This provides context for the school regarding the duration of the absence.
  7. Document the date and time of the last recorded temperature above 100°F. This information can assist the school nurse in making an informed decision about the student's health.
  8. Record the date and time of the last dose of any fever-reducing medication. This information is crucial to prove compliance with health guidelines.
  9. Input the name of the parent or guardian completing the form, which affirms responsibility.
  10. Provide a signature to authenticate the information reported in the note.
  11. Lastly, fill in the date at which you are signing the document to finalize the form.
  12. If contact information is requested, ensure that it is entered accurately for any necessary follow-up.

What is a Return to Work Note From a Doctor? Doctor Return to Work Note is a form that confirms or disclaims your ability to get back to work after some time that you were absent because of your health status. It also points to some physical restrictions you might have after getting an injury or illness.
